How Much Brisket for a Party?
Advertisement
Plan ½ lb of cooked brisket per person as the main. A packer brisket loses about half its raw weight to trimming and the cook, so buy raw weight equal to a pound per guest.
If plates include two meats (brisket + something), drop to ⅓ lb cooked per person.
Adjusting for your crowd: kids eat about two-thirds of adult portions; knock 25% off any single item when several mains share the table; add 25% for teenagers and big appetites. When in doubt, round up on the cheap items (buns, chips, ice) and stay exact on the expensive ones.
